Q.

is pneumococcal vaccination causes fever for babies?

A. Hello, your question is related to the use of PCV vaccinations so if you are going to give your baby pneumonia vaccination then it’s a injection and may cause mild pain and fever too

A. fever is the side effects of almost all the vaccinations , therefore baby will get a mild fever after taking the vaccination so you can ask the doctor for medication he will advise you accordingly and also helps in pain if any.
